In order to be elected as a representative, an individual must be at least 25 years of age, must have been a U.S. citizen for at least seven years, and must live in the state that they represent. The U.S. Constitution safeguards judicial independence by providing that federal judges shall hold office "during good behavior"; in practice, this usually means they serve until they die, retire, or resign. "[18], The Constitution grants the president the "Power to grant Reprieves and Pardons for Offences against the United States, except in Cases of Impeachment"; this clemency power includes the power to issue absolute or conditional pardons, and to issue commute sentences, to remit fines, and to issue general amnesties. [38], Residents of Puerto Rico other than federal employees do not pay federal personal income taxes on income that has its source in Puerto Rico,[39][40] and do not pay most federal excise taxes (for example, the federal gasoline tax);[40] however, Puerto Ricans pay all other federal taxes, including the federal payroll taxes that fund Social Security and Medicare; the FUTA tax; and business, gift, and estate taxes. Article III section I of the Constitution establishes the Supreme Court of the United States and authorizes the United States Congress to establish inferior courts as their need shall arise. Congressional oversight is intended to prevent waste and fraud, protect civil liberties and individual rights, ensure executive compliance with the law, gather information for making laws and educating the public, and evaluate executive performance.[7].
